Question 1126497:
The mean precipitation for Miami in August is 8 .9 inches and the standard deviation is 1.6 inches. Find the probability that a sample of 10 August months will have a mean of less than 8.2 inches

Answer by Boreal(15235)   (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
this is a t df=9
t=(xbar-mean)/s/sqrt(n)
t< (8.2-8.9)/1.6/sqrt(10)
t < -0.7*sqrt(10)/1.6
t< -1.38
probability is 0.1003
